0

さて、これが取引です:

このコンピューターでEclipseのAndroidプロジェクトで作業できるように、Java jdkをインストールしようとしましたが、Javaのインストールは非常に多く、少なくとも私にとっては、どれが必要かを正確に把握することは不可能です。そこで、「JDK 7u3withJavaEE」を使用しました。しかし、これはこのGlassFishのものもインストールしましたが、それが何であるか、それが何をするのかわかりません。そして、すべてのEclipseのものを調べていたとき、私は他のコンピューターを仕事のためにそのままにしておくことにしました。重なり型とそれに必要なものを削除し、Javaのものを削除しましたが、GlassFishをアンインストールしようとすると、それができず、エラーが発生します。

「必要なバージョンのJava(TM)2ランタイム環境が「(null)」に見つかりませんでした。」

私は今、数時間、これを削除する方法を見つけ出すためにWebを精査し、あらゆる種類のJavaのものをインストールし、再度削除し、再インストールしようとしていますが、何も機能しません。私はGlassFishが何であるか、それが何をするかは本当に気にしません、私はそれが欲しいだけです、そしてすべてのJavaのものは永久に消えました。

どうすればこれを達成できますか?

4

6 に答える 6

5

Microsoft Windows 7 (またはその他) では、次のコマンド ラインを使用します。

uninstall.exe -j "%JAVA_HOME%"

于 2013-10-03T13:05:26.083 に答える
2

最初にjdk1.6をインストールしてからアンインストールしました。今回はglassfish3をインストールset AS_JAVA=C:\Program Files (x86)\Java\jdk1.6.0_xし、glassfishはその設定ファイルに書きましたが、現在はjdk1.7を使用しています

  1. C:\glassfishv3\glassfish\config\asenv.bat を開きます
  2. 「set AS_JAVA」を検索
  3. その値を現在の jdk パスに変更します (例: C:\Progra¨1\Java\jdk1.7.xx )。
  4. もう一度アンインストールしてみてください。
于 2012-06-26T16:38:25.300 に答える
1

使用する jvm を指定してアンインストールを実行できます。

アンインストールするには、次のコマンドを試してください

C:\glassfish3\uninstall.exe -j <java home dir>

エラーメッセージに記載されているとおりです。それは私のために働いた。

于 2013-05-20T09:26:40.540 に答える
0

これらは、Windows 7でJava 1.6.0_24を実行している私には機能しませんでした:

  • 私は、glassfish が自分の jre を指すように jre を見つけるために使用する asenv.bat ファイルを変更しようとしました。
  • C:\glassfish3\uninstall.exe -j のように手動で入れてみました。これは、公式の Oracle ドキュメントによるものでした。

機能した唯一のことは、元のパスを使用し、bin および lib フォルダーを Java インストールからエラー ダイアログで指定されたディレクトリに移動することでした。その後、Glassfish のアンインストールが開始され、問題なく完了しました。

于 2013-08-15T16:07:58.067 に答える
0

GlassFish はオープン ソースで開発された Java EE アプリケーション サーバーであるため、Android アプリで使用できるサーバー側のサービスを作成できます。もちろん、あなたはこれにあまり興味がないようですね :-)

Java EE SDK のインストール/アンインストール手順は、http: //java.sun.com/javaee/sdk/javaee6sdk_install.jspにあります。

おそらくダウンロードしたいのは、Java 7 SDK (JDK 7) です: http://www.oracle.com/technetwork/java/javase/downloads/index.html

JRE (Java ランタイム環境) ではなく、必ず JDK (Java Developer Kit) をダウンロードしてください。

お役に立てれば。

于 2012-04-14T20:05:13.383 に答える